Apple Alerts on Global Spyware Threat

Apple has issued warnings to users in 92 countries about targeted mercenary spyware attacks, urging heightened vigilance.

Agency(New Delhi): Apple device users in India and 91 other countries have been alerted through emails about potential targeted attacks by mercenary spyware. These emails, sent at 12:30 am IST, warned the recipients that their iPhones might be compromised, with the subject line stating, ‘ALERT: Apple detected a targeted mercenary spyware attack against your iPhone’.

This alert informed users that they were specifically targeted due to their personal or professional backgrounds. The message emphasized the rarity and sophistication of these spyware attacks, likening them to others like the Pegasus from NSO Group. It stressed that such operations are expensive, elaborate, and continuous, affecting a very narrow group of individuals worldwide.

Apple has issued similar notifications periodically since 2021 when it first launched its threat notification system, initially developed to counter state-sponsored attacks. This system was part of a broader response that included a lawsuit against the NSO Group after revelations about the misuse of their Pegasus spyware.

These notifications are part of an ongoing effort to inform users potentially affected by advanced threats, which Apple sends out multiple times a year. Despite the lack of specific attribution to any attackers or regions, these alerts serve as a critical reminder of the ongoing vulnerabilities within digital platforms across various devices and applications, including iOS, Android, and Windows.

Apple’s proactive notifications follow increased global concern over digital privacy and security, especially after previous alerts targeted politicians, journalists, and public figures. The current notifications are an extension of these efforts, underscoring the ongoing and sophisticated nature of cyber threats in today’s digital landscape.
